Family: CYTOCHROME C1 HEME LYASE (PTHR12743)
Subfamilies: 1
PANTHER Links:
Tree  Multiple Sequence Alignment
Tree  MSA
Abstract: Cytochrome c heme-lyase (CCHL) (EC: 4.4.1.17) and cytochrome Cc1 heme-lyase (CC1HL) [PMID:1499554] are mitochondrial enzymes that catalyze the covalent attachment of a heme group on two cysteine residues of cytochrome c and c1. These two enzymes are functionally and evolutionary related. There are two conserved regions, the first is located in the central section and the second in the C-terminal section. Both patterns contain conserved histidine, tryptophan and acidic residues which could be important for the interaction of the enzymes with the apoproteins and/or the heme group.
